This post supports a number of key areas of corporate governance, ensuring that the University remains compliant with current and emerging legislation. The successful candidate will be the University's designated Data Protection Officer, and will provide effective counsel in relation to specific internal regulations, policies and procedures, including Complaints, Student Discipline and Fitness to Practice. They will also provide a proficient secretariat to designated senior committees of the University as directed by the University Secretary.
The successful candidate will have a law degree and a minimum of three years' Post Qualifying Experience. They will also have expertise in, and understanding of, data protection laws and practices, including of the GDPR. They will have excellent written, verbal and inter-personal communication skills, and will have demonstrable ability to make judgments independently and to provide effective advice and recommendation.
Knowledge and experience of Higher Education policy, of dispute resolution, and of delivering training activities is desirable.
